终极原神自动辅助工具:解放双手的提瓦特冒险助手
原神小助手(Genshin Impact Assistant)是一款基于图像识别技术的开源游戏辅助工具,专为《原神》玩家打造全方位自动化解决方案。通过智能识别与模拟操作,该工具能够自动完成日常任务、秘境挑战、材料采集等重复操作,让玩家专注于游戏剧情与策略体验,显著提升冒险效率。
核心功能实现方法
自动战斗系统实现方法
内置智能战斗模块通过图像识别技术分析战场环境,自动定位敌人位置并执行预设战斗策略。核心战斗逻辑位于source/combat/目录,包含角色切换、技能释放、目标锁定等关键功能实现,支持自定义战术配置以适应不同战斗场景。
秘境挑战自动化实现方法
秘境自动挑战功能实现全程无人干预的副本攻略流程,从传送点导航、怪物清理到奖励领取一气呵成。该模块通过source/task/domain/中的流程控制逻辑,结合场景识别与路径规划算法,实现圣遗物、天赋材料的高效刷取。
日常任务全托管实现方法
每日委托与奖励领取模块支持全自动处理日常游戏内容,包括每日登录奖励、委托任务完成、地脉衍出挑战等功能。相关实现代码位于source/task/commission/和source/task/claim_reward/目录,通过UI元素识别与模拟点击完成整个流程。
智能材料采集实现方法
基于Mission系统的资源采集功能能够精准定位地图资源点,通过A*路径算法规划最优采集路线。用户可通过config/collector/目录下的配置文件自定义采集优先级,实现矿石、植物等资源的高效收集。
快速上手指南
环境配置要求
- 操作系统:Windows 10/11(64位)
- Python环境:3.7.6版本
- 游戏设置:推荐1920×1080窗口模式运行
安装步骤
-
克隆项目仓库
git clone https://gitcode.com/GitHub_Trending/ge/genshin_impact_assistant -
安装依赖包
cd genshin_impact_assistant pip install -r requirements.txt -
启动应用程序
python genshin_assistant.py
安全使用指南
原神小助手采用纯图像识别技术,不修改游戏内存或数据包,符合游戏用户协议要求。项目开源免费,仅供学习交流使用。建议用户:
- 定期更新工具至最新版本以适配游戏更新
- 合理设置操作间隔,避免过度自动化
- 不要将工具用于商业代练等违规行为
功能模块架构
项目核心功能模块组织清晰,主要包括:
- source/task/:任务管理核心模块,包含各类自动化任务实现
- source/ocr/:图像文字识别模块,支持多语言游戏文本识别
- source/map/:地图与导航模块,提供场景识别与路径规划
- source/device/:设备控制模块,实现跨平台输入模拟
使用技巧与优化建议
- 首次使用前建议通过config/目录下的配置文件调整识别精度与操作速度
- 战斗辅助功能需在source/combat/tactic_operator.py中预设技能循环策略
- 材料采集效率可通过assets/priority_waypoints.json优化资源点优先级
- 遇到更新适配问题可查看update_note.md获取最新兼容信息
原神小助手持续迭代更新,开发者团队每周优化任务模板以适配游戏新版本。用户可通过项目issue系统反馈问题,参与功能改进讨论,共同打造更完善的游戏辅助体验。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ust099-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iMo-V2.5-ProMiMo-V2.5-Pro作为旗舰模型,擅⻓处理复杂Agent任务,单次任务可完成近千次⼯具调⽤与⼗余轮上 下⽂压缩。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00